STATE—According to a new report, Helping Smokers Quit: State Cessation Coverage, released in November 2008 by the American Lung Association, just six states provide comprehensive cessation coverage for state employees and New Jersey is not one of them. The six states are: Alabama, Illinois, Maine, Nevada, North Dakota and New Mexico. [...]
